Family Services

Recovery changes a household. Family services give partners, parents, siblings, and other loved ones a place to learn what is happening and how to help without taking over.

We include family when it is clinically useful and when you want that. Sessions can be for you and your family together, for loved ones on their own, or a mix of education and counseling.

Who it is for

Loved ones who want to understand treatment, set clearer bounds, and support recovery without guessing. It is also for clients who want their people involved in a way that is structured and supervised.

What to expect

  • Education about substance use, mental health, and how outpatient care works
  • Sessions that can include you, your family, or both
  • Support around communication, boundaries, trust, and relapse
  • A place for loved ones to ask questions without judgment

How this part of care works

Support with a map

Families often care a great deal and still do not know what to do. We give them language, limits, and a clearer picture of the work.

Boundaries that protect everyone

Compassion is not the same as enabling. We help families hold both: warmth, and limits that keep people safer.

Tools for loved ones too

Family members need support of their own. These sessions make room for that, so the whole household has clearer footing.
